Star Wars Trilogy DVDs
CNN.com has an article discussing the state of the DVD business for the major studios. Of course, much of the article focuses on the upcoming release of the Star Wars trilogy which is predicted to be the largest-selling DVD ever.
I've long been opposed to what Lucas did to the first 3 films when he re-released them several years ago. In fact, I declared (after seeing footage of Jabba walking) that I would never watch them. To this day, I haven't. However, with the big media push for the new DVDs and my desire to see them played through my HTPC with WinDVD 6's Trimension DNM, I'd been considering reconsidering...until yesterday. That's when Eric Brinley forwarded me a link to the additional changes that Lucas has made to the films since the first re-release.
You can check out the full list here; however, I must include a couple of the worst ones:
1. "As everyone knows already, Hayden appears as a ghost beside Yoda and old Obi-Wan at the end of the movie." Yeah, that's right. They've removed the actor who originally portrayed Anakin/Vader and included the new crappy Anakin/Vader. Lame.
2. "Han Solo avoids Greedo's shot before shooting at him." What?! Self-defense? Han was supposed to be a pretty seedy character before he met Luke and Obi Wan. It totally made sense for him to cap Greedo. After all, Greedo was going to deliver him to Jabba.
Even with the changes, I may still consider watching the films on my HTPC; however, I just won't buy them...
